    Zach, I will compile some info on raw denim for you when I get home. In a nut shell its just denim in raw form (aka, not processed). As you wear the pants the dye is rubbed off at creases and such. You basically end up with a custom pair of jeans that make your butt look good. This used to be standard but now days evey thing is pre-washed, faded, torn, etc. These are also the kind of jeans you can wear with a blazer for a dinner at a nice resturant or semi formal events. There is far more to it but that will give you an idea.

    After google'ing it, it says it's a natraul t-booster. Sadly, all "natural t-boosters" do is affect your mood and don't actually help with anything from a bodybuilding perspective. The main ingredients are vitamins d3, b6, b9, b12, sodium, and their "test blend", which is just d-aspartic acid, nitratine, and vitamin d3. Stay away from anything that says 'blend' because the 'b' stands for 'bullshit.'

    Basically, it's a total bullshit lol. you might get horny on it, but that's about all. If it were worth a damn, it'd be illegal. If you want a t-booster, find the biggest dude in your gym and start talking to him
